The Lens Horn Antenna is a sophisticated hybrid antenna system that combines a conventional horn radiator with a dielectric lens element. This configuration enables precise electromagnetic wave transformation and beam shaping capabilities beyond what conventional horns can achieve.
Key Technical Features:
-
Beam Collimation: Dielectric lens efficiently converts spherical waves to planar waves
-
High Gain Performance: Typically achieves 5-20 dBi gain with exceptional stability
-
Beam Width Control: Enables precise beam narrowing and shaping
-
Low Sidelobes: Maintains clean radiation patterns through optimized lens design
-
Broadband Operation: Supports wide frequency ranges (e.g., 2:1 ratio)
Primary Applications:
-
Millimeter-wave communication systems
-
High-precision radar and sensing applications
-
Satellite terminal equipment
-
Antenna test and measurement systems
-
5G/6G wireless infrastructure
The integrated lens element provides superior wavefront control, making this antenna type particularly valuable in applications requiring precise beam management and high efficiency in limited spaces.
